Output e80c78752cea0e8d0236eb99189518c9bcdb5b028e4c3a8e3adfa05618267ec3:2

value
10476600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7df539db1b56b67e01ab30839f9b806339b9cab7 OP_EQUAL
address
3DB2A88RMv8YTEnSZRh6s76YCEUawSFLZV
transaction
e80c78752cea0e8d0236eb99189518c9bcdb5b028e4c3a8e3adfa05618267ec3
spent
true